Output 77da600efdeb1ac616c262342b6ea8d2bb685c1dcd0f75b6ae29f78e2839bc5d:8

value
5876070896
script pubkey
OP_0 OP_PUSHBYTES_32 d218221dde732e6a1959b9c6e0a2acc3ef70ee4115414b729c6ab8d90b0d644c
address
bc1q6gvzy8w7wvhx5x2eh8rwpg4vc0hhpmjpz4q5ku5ud2udjzcdv3xqqvtyts
transaction
77da600efdeb1ac616c262342b6ea8d2bb685c1dcd0f75b6ae29f78e2839bc5d
spent
true